#physics
#quantum-mechanics
#uncertainty
Thảo luận các hệ quả của việc không thể đo chính xác cùng lúc vị trí và động lượng.
Mô tả Nguyên lý bất định Heisenberg trong cơ học lượng tử. Tại sao nguyên lý này không phải là một giới hạn của thiết bị đo lường mà là một thuộc tính cơ bản của tự nhiên? Hãy phân tích ảnh hưởng của nó đối với quan niệm quyết định论的 của vật lý cổ điển.
#game-theory
#economics
#logic
#dilemma
Phân tích tình huống khi lợi ích cá nhân mâu thuẫn với lợi ích tập thể.
Phân tích Bài toán Tù nhân (Prisoner's Dilemma) trong Lý thuyết trò chơi. Tại sao trạng thái cân bằng Nash thường dẫn đến kết quả tối ưu kém hơn Pareto trong bối cảnh này? Hãy thảo luận về các chiến lược hợp tác và sự phản bội trong các tình huống tương tự trong đời sống thực.
#computer-science
#algorithms
#logic
#turing
Chứng minh tính không thể quyết định của việc dự đoán việc một chương trình có dừng lại hay không.
Giải thích Vấn đề dừng (Halting Problem) của Alan Turing. Tại sao không thể viết một thuật toán tổng quát để xác định xem bất kỳ chương trình máy tính nào sẽ kết thúc chạy hay chạy mãi mãi cho một đầu vào bất kỳ? Hãy sử dụng phương pháp quy nạp hoặc chứng minh bằng phản chứng để minh họa.
#ethics
#philosophy
#utilitarianism
#moral-dilemma
Đánh giá các hệ quả đạo đức của việc lựa chọn giữa hy sinh một người để cứu nhiều người.
Phân tích Thí nghiệm xe điện (Trolley Problem) từ góc nhìn của chủ nghĩa vị lợi (utilitarianism) và đạo đức nghĩa vụ (deontology). Đâu là điểm mấu chốt trong việc quyết định hành động đúng đắn: kết quả cuối cùng hay bản thân hành động? Hãy thảo luận các biến thể của bài toán này.
Thảo luận mối quan hệ giữa nhân quả và sự lựa chọn trong triết học.
Giải thích các lập luận triết học chính cho Định mệnh cứng (Hard Determinism) và Tự do ý chí (Libertarian Free Will). Làm thế nào một vũ trụ vật lý tuân theo các định luật nhân quả có thể cho phép các quyết định thực sự tự phát phát sinh từ ý thức con người?
Phân tích khả năng thực tế của chúng ta sống trong một mô phỏng máy tính.
Dựa trên lập luận của Nick Bostrom, hãy phác thảo ba khả năng về thực tại: 1) Các nền văn minh nhân loại tiêu diệt trước khi đạt đến giai đoạn sau sinh học, 2) Các nền văn minh tiên tiến không quan tâm đến việc mô phỏng tổ tiên, 3) Chúng ta gần như chắc chắn đang sống trong một mô phỏng. Phân tích xác suất logic của từng trường hợp.
Cách tiếp cận lý thuyết về việc lập trình đạo đức cho trí tuệ tổng quát.
Nếu một AGI (Trí tuệ nhân tạo tổng quát) phải đưa ra quyết định đạo đức ảnh hưởng đến con người, nó nên tuân theo quy tắc đạo đức nào? Hãy so sánh Chủ nghĩa vị lợi (Utilitarianism) với Thuyết nghĩa vụ (Deontology) trong bối cảnh lập trình máy và chỉ ra rủi ro của việc cố định hóa các quy tắc đạo đức.
#vi
#basics
#file-management
Học cách khởi tạo một file mới, nhập nội dung cơ bản và lưu lại bằng trình soạn thảo vi.
Hãy mở trình soạn thảo vi để tạo một file mới tên là 'hello.txt'. Chuyển sang chế độ Insert, nhập dòng chữ 'Xin chào vi', sau đó lưu file và thoát khỏi trình soạn thảo.
#vi
#modes
#navigation
Thực hành chuyển đổi giữa hai chế độ cơ bản nhất trong vi để hiểu cách vận hành.
Mở bất kỳ file văn bản nào bằng vi. Hãy thử chuyển từ chế độ Normal sang chế độ Insert bằng phím 'i', nhập một vài từ, rồi quay lại chế độ Normal bằng phím 'Esc'. Lặp lại hành động này cho đến khi quen với thao tác.
#vi
#navigation
#hjkl
Sử dụng các phím mũi tên hoặc phím tắt hjkl để di chuyển trong văn bản.
Trong vi, hãy di chuyển con trỏ đến đầu file. Thử sử dụng các phím h, j, k, l để di chuyển trái, xuống, lên và phải. Hãy di chuyển con trỏ đến chính giữa dòng văn bản hiện tại.
#vi
#editing
#delete
Thực hành xóa nội dung bằng các lệnh xóa cơ bản của vi.
Mở một file có nhiều dòng văn bản. Đặt con trỏ vào một dòng bất kỳ và sử dụng lệnh 'dd' để xóa toàn bộ dòng đó. Sau đó đặt con trỏ lên một ký tự và dùng lệnh 'x' để xóa chỉ ký tự đó.
#vi
#editing
#undo
Sử dụng lệnh undo và redo để khôi phục lại các thay đổi văn bản.
Thực hiện xóa vài dòng văn bản trong vi. Hãy sử dụng lệnh 'u' để hoàn tác (undo) các lệnh xóa vừa rồi. Sau đó thử dùng lệnh 'Ctrl + r' để làm lại (redo) hành động vừa hoàn tác.
#vi
#editing
#copy-paste
Học cách nhân bản nội dung sử dụng các lệnh yank và put.
Đặt con trỏ vào một dòng văn bản bạn muốn sao chép. Sử dụng lệnh 'yy' để sao chép dòng đó vào bộ nhớ đệm. Di chuyển con trỏ đến một dòng trống khác và sử dụng lệnh 'p' để dán nội dung vừa sao chép xuống dưới.
#vi
#search
#navigation
Tìm kiếm một chuỗi ký tự cụ thể trong file đang mở.
Hãy tìm từ 'hàm' trong file code hiện tại bằng cách gõ '/hàm' và nhấn Enter. Sau đó dùng phím 'n' để nhảy đến vị trí tiếp theo của từ khóa và phím 'N' để quay lại vị trí trước.
#vi
#view
#configuration
Bật hoặc tắt chế độ hiển thị số thứ tự dòng để dễ dàng điều hướng.
Trong chế độ Command line của vi, hãy nhập lệnh ':set number' và nhấn Enter để hiển thị số dòng ở bên lề trái. Quan sát file một chút rồi tắt số dòng bằng lệnh ':set nonumber'.